/**
* A {@link FactoryBean} that automates the creation of a
* {@link SimpleJobRepository}. Declares abstract methods for providing DAO
* object implementations.
*
* @see JobRepositoryFactoryBean
* @see MapJobRepositoryFactoryBean
*
* @author Ben Hale
* @author Lucas Ward
* @author Robert Kasanicky
*/
public abstract class AbstractJobRepositoryFactoryBean implements FactoryBean, InitializingBean {
private PlatformTransactionManager transactionManager;
private ProxyFactory proxyFactory;
private String isolationLevelForCreate = DEFAULT_ISOLATION_LEVEL;
private boolean validateTransactionState = true;
/**
* Default value for isolation level in create* method.
*/
private static final String DEFAULT_ISOLATION_LEVEL = "ISOLATION_SERIALIZABLE";
/**
* @return fully configured {@link JobInstanceDao} implementation.
*
* @throws Exception thrown if error occurs creating JobInstanceDao.
*/
protected abstract JobInstanceDao createJobInstanceDao() throws Exception;
/**
* @return fully configured {@link JobExecutionDao} implementation.
*
* @throws Exception thrown if error occurs creating JobExecutionDao.
*/
protected abstract JobExecutionDao createJobExecutionDao() throws Exception;
/**
* @return fully configured {@link StepExecutionDao} implementation.
*
* @throws Exception thrown if error occurs creating StepExecutionDao.
*/
protected abstract StepExecutionDao createStepExecutionDao() throws Exception;
/**
* @return fully configured {@link ExecutionContextDao} implementation.
*
* @throws Exception thrown if error occurs creating ExecutionContextDao.
*/
protected abstract ExecutionContextDao createExecutionContextDao() throws Exception;
/**
* The type of object to be returned from {@link #getObject()}.
*
* @return JobRepository.class
* @see org.springframework.beans.factory.FactoryBean#getObjectType()
*/
@Override
public Class getObjectType() {
return JobRepository.class;
}
@Override
public boolean isSingleton() {
return true;
}
/**
* Flag to determine whether to check for an existing transaction when a
* JobExecution is created. Defaults to true because it is usually a
* mistake, and leads to problems with restartability and also to deadlocks
* in multi-threaded steps.
*
* @param validateTransactionState the flag to set
*/
public void setValidateTransactionState(boolean validateTransactionState) {
this.validateTransactionState = validateTransactionState;
}
/**
* public setter for the isolation level to be used for the transaction when
* job execution entities are initially created. The default is
* ISOLATION_SERIALIZABLE, which prevents accidental concurrent execution of
* the same job (ISOLATION_REPEATABLE_READ would work as well).
*
* @param isolationLevelForCreate the isolation level name to set
*
* @see SimpleJobRepository#createJobExecution(String,
* org.springframework.batch.core.JobParameters)
*/
public void setIsolationLevelForCreate(String isolationLevelForCreate) {
this.isolationLevelForCreate = isolationLevelForCreate;
}
/**
* Public setter for the {@link PlatformTransactionManager}.
* @param transactionManager the transactionManager to set
*/
public void setTransactionManager(PlatformTransactionManager transactionManager) {
this.transactionManager = transactionManager;
}
/**
* The transaction manager used in this factory. Useful to inject into steps
* and jobs, to ensure that they are using the same instance.
*
* @return the transactionManager
*/
public PlatformTransactionManager getTransactionManager() {
return transactionManager;
}
/**
* Convenience method for clients to grab the {@link JobRepository} without
* a cast.
* @return the {@link JobRepository} from {@link #getObject()}
* @throws Exception if the repository could not be created
* @deprecated use {@link #getObject()} instead
*/
@Deprecated
public JobRepository getJobRepository() throws Exception {
return getObject();
}
private void initializeProxy() throws Exception {
if (proxyFactory == null) {
proxyFactory = new ProxyFactory();
TransactionInterceptor advice = new TransactionInterceptor(transactionManager,
PropertiesConverter.stringToProperties("create*=PROPAGATION_REQUIRES_NEW,"
+ isolationLevelForCreate + "\ngetLastJobExecution*=PROPAGATION_REQUIRES_NEW,"
+ isolationLevelForCreate + "\n*=PROPAGATION_REQUIRED"));
if (validateTransactionState) {
DefaultPointcutAdvisor advisor = new DefaultPointcutAdvisor(new MethodInterceptor() {
@Override
public Object invoke(MethodInvocation invocation) throws Throwable {
if (TransactionSynchronizationManager.isActualTransactionActive()) {
throw new IllegalStateException(
"Existing transaction detected in JobRepository. "
+ "Please fix this and try again (e.g. remove @Transactional annotations from client).");
}
return invocation.proceed();
}
});
NameMatchMethodPointcut pointcut = new NameMatchMethodPointcut();
pointcut.addMethodName("create*");
advisor.setPointcut(pointcut);
proxyFactory.addAdvisor(advisor);
}
proxyFactory.addAdvice(advice);
proxyFactory.setProxyTargetClass(false);
proxyFactory.addInterface(JobRepository.class);
proxyFactory.setTarget(getTarget());
}
}
@Override
public void afterPropertiesSet() throws Exception {
Assert.notNull(transactionManager, "TransactionManager must not be null.");
initializeProxy();
}
private Object getTarget() throws Exception {
return new SimpleJobRepository(createJobInstanceDao(), createJobExecutionDao(), createStepExecutionDao(),
createExecutionContextDao());
}
@Override
public JobRepository getObject() throws Exception {
if (proxyFactory == null) {
afterPropertiesSet();
}
return (JobRepository) proxyFactory.getProxy(getClass().getClassLoader());
}
}
